Following an interview on Trek Collective, a petition has been launched to include Captain Riker's USS Titan in the Starships Collection:
Hi all, I posted an interview on The Trek Collective today with Ben Robinson of The Official Starships Collection, the magazine and model series. When I asked about the potential for non-canon ships such as the Titan to be included this was the answer:
I think the NX-01.5 is a special case. Again, I know there are people out there who are passionate about the video games and the novels (or old FASA manuals for that matter) but for the moment we've drawn a line that says it has to have appeared in a live action TV series or movie for us to do it. There are a lot of those and it will keep us busy for a while. Of course, I do occasionally have dreams about doing ships from the Animated Series. That said, if more than 5,000 people sign up solemnly promising to buy a Titan or an Enterprise-F, we'll almost certainly do it. If anyone wants to make that happen then feel free - it's a serious offer. But, whatever you do, don't email me! I'm not going to count 5,000 emails.
